Hepatitis B
Non-Curable STDs
Hepatitis B
Symptoms:
Some people get these signs:
Yellow skin or eyes
No appetite (they don't want to eat)
Feeling tired
Brown or dark urine (pee)
Light or gray stools
Long Term Effects:
You can give it to others.
You have a higher chance of getting HIV (the virus that causes
AIDS).
Chronic hepatitis can badly damage your liver. It can lead to cancer
and even death.
Treatment:
Specific for each person
